Brentford midfielder Frank Onyeka has agreed to extend his stay with the Premier League club.
The Nigerian international, who joined the Bees from Danish side Midtjylland in the summer of 2021 for €10 million, was initially under contract until June 2027.
However, sources close to the player reveal that Brentford have offered him a two-year extension, coupled with an improved salary package.
Onyeka has reportedly accepted the new terms, and the deal is expected to be officially announced in the coming days.
So far this season, the 26-year-old has featured in five Premier League games, providing one assist.
He also remains a key figure for the Super Eagles, famously scoring the decisive goal that sealed Nigeria’s place in the 2026 World Cup playoffs.
